AMD: The Rising Contender

Strategic Focus on AI

AMD has been making significant strides in the AI sector. The company has restructured its business to prioritize AI, introducing the MI300X AI GPU, which directly competes with Nvidia‘s offerings.

This move positions AMD as a formidable player in the AI space, especially in the realm of AI-powered PCs.

Intel: The Established Powerhouse

Innovations in AI Chips

Intel, not to be outdone, has unveiled AI chips designed to rival both Nvidia and AMD. The company’s Core Ultra processors and Xeon server chips come equipped with neural processing units, enabling more efficient AI program execution.

These advancements signify Intel’s commitment to maintaining its leadership in the semiconductor industry.

Diversified Portfolio

Intel’s diversified product lineup, including CPUs, GPUs, and AI accelerators, provides a robust foundation for growth.

The company’s investments in AI are part of a broader strategy to enhance its presence across various tech sectors, from data centers to consumer electronics.
